Application Performance Monitoring (APM) Software
Application performance monitoring (APM) software, also known as application performance management software, is designed to help organizations track and optimize the performance of their critical applications. Through advanced monitoring and analytics tools, APM software allows teams to identify and resolve performance issues in real-time, ensuring that applications are fast, stable, and reliable. By providing in-depth insights into application performance and user experience, APM software helps organizations deliver a superior customer experience and improve the overall performance of their applications.

Operations Management Software
Operations management software streamlines and oversees core business processes, from production and inventory to supply chain and quality control, ensuring efficient day-to-day operations. It integrates data from various departments, providing a unified view that helps managers make informed decisions and optimize resource allocation. By automating routine tasks like scheduling, order tracking, and workflow management, the software reduces manual effort and minimizes operational delays. Analytics and reporting features offer insights into productivity, cost control, and process improvements, helping teams to adapt to changing business demands. Ultimately, operations management software enhances productivity, reduces costs, and supports continuous improvement across the organization.

Incident Management Software
Incident management software helps organizations track, manage, and resolve incidents efficiently, ensuring minimal disruption to operations. It provides a centralized platform for reporting, categorizing, and prioritizing incidents while offering tools for collaboration and communication between teams. The software often includes features like automated workflows, real-time alerts, and detailed reporting to streamline the resolution process and improve response times. By ensuring proper documentation and tracking of incidents, the software enhances accountability, compliance, and learning from past events. Ultimately, incident management software helps businesses maintain continuity, reduce downtime, and improve overall incident response effectiveness.
